Local news matters and at The Chronicle Series it is at the heart of everything we do – honest, unbiased, comprehensive local community coverage. Founded in 1893, The Congleton Chronicle remains an independent family-owned newspaper that is still based in the centre of the town. The Chronicle Series newspapers cover Congleton, Biddulph, Sandbach and Alsager and the surrounding areas. The Chronicle Series is committed to covering every aspect of community life that matters to the people of the towns we serve.
